Source abstract

We prove that every de Rham pp-adic local system on a smooth projective curve over a pp-adic field is potentially semistable; that is, it becomes semistable after pulling back along a finite cover of the curve. This establishes a relative version of the classical pp-adic monodromy theorem of Berger and André--Kedlaya--Mebkhout. Along the way, we also establish a pp-adic monodromy theorem for de Rham pp-adic local systems on disks and annuli.
